The global explosion proof mobile communication devices market is expected to grow at a significant CAGR during the forecast period. To monitor and control such locations, explosion-proof communication devices may be used to transmit images, voice, and data. As remote and integrated operations in hazardous places become increasingly common, a growing volume of data is sent from offshore to onshore facilities. As a result, demand for explosion-proof safe smartphones, tablets, PCs, cameras, and control and monitoring systems with installed wireless networking is rising. Due to the presence of highly flammable substances in large quantities, oil refineries, petrochemical plants, mining quarries, chemical factories, and corn mills are all at risk. They must be constantly monitored to ensure their safety and productivity. 

In hazardous environments, explosion-proof mobile communication devices are required to ensure worker safety. Mobile communication devices that have been thoroughly tested are increasingly being employed in both inside and outside field operations. The strict control of regulations by EHS (Environmental, Health, and Safety) in any end-use business is largely driving the demand for explosion-resistant mobile communication devices. Furthermore, several of the characteristics included in communication devices, such as ergonomic features, IPS displays, glove-compatible touch screens, and device managing, contribute to high revenue generation. Government Regulations on the use of safety equipment in a hazardous environment will drive the global explosion proof mobile communication devices market growth.

In January 2019, Samsung and Pepperl-Fuchs' com, a pioneer in hazardous area mobile devices, collaborated to launch the Tab-Ex 02 DZ1 tablet for hazardous industries certified to Zone 1/ Division1. The Samsung Galaxy Tab Active2 serves as the basis for the tablet. The firm promises to offer a strong digital solution for mobile employees in a variety of sectors, including oil and gas, refining, chemicals, and pharmaceuticals.
